Brazilian Butt Lift (BBL)

A Brazilian Butt Lift (BBL) is a popular cosmetic surgical procedure designed to enhance the size and shape of the buttocks by transferring fat from other areas of the body. The BBL has gained significant popularity for providing a natural-looking enhancement without the need for implants, instead using the patient's own fat to sculpt and contour the buttocks.

  • Enhanced buttocks size and shape without implants: Achieve a fuller, more contoured look naturally.
  • Improved body proportions: by reducing fat in areas like the abdomen or thighs.
  • A more youthful and lifted appearance of the buttocks: for a rejuvenated look.
  • Natural-looking results: with minimal scarring.
  • Anesthesia: The procedure is typically performed under general anesthesia or, in some cases, local anesthesia with sedation.
  • Liposuction: Fat is harvested from other areas of the body, such as the abdomen, thighs, flanks (love handles), or lower back, through liposuction. The surgeon makes small incisions and inserts a thin tube called a cannula to break up and remove the fat.
  • Fat Purification: Once collected, the fat undergoes a purification process to remove impurities like blood and fluid, leaving only the healthiest fat cells for transfer. This process is crucial to ensure long-term results.
  • Fat Transfer: The purified fat is then injected into the buttocks using multiple small injections at varying depths. This method allows the surgeon to sculpt and contour the buttocks for a fuller, more lifted appearance.
  • Sculpting: In addition to fat transfer, the surgeon often sculpts the surrounding areas to enhance the overall appearance of the body. For example, contouring the waist and lower back creates a more dramatic contrast with the newly enhanced buttocks.
  • Recovery: The recovery period for a BBL can last several weeks. Patients are advised to avoid sitting directly on their buttocks for at least 2-4 weeks to ensure proper fat survival. Special pillows and techniques are used to minimize pressure on the area. Compression garments may also be worn to reduce swelling and support the healing process.
  • Fat embolism: One of the most serious risks is a fat embolism, which can occur if fat is injected too deeply and enters the bloodstream. This can lead to serious complications and even death if not treated immediately.
  • Fat absorption: Some of the transferred fat may not survive, leading to a decrease in the size of the buttocks over time.
  • Infection: As with any surgery, there is a risk of infection.
  • Bruising and swelling: These are common after the procedure and may take weeks to subside.
  • Asymmetry: There may be slight differences in the appearance of the buttocks.
